Bring the original ID card, a copy of it, and two one-inch color photos to the service window of the Vehicle Management Department at the Traffic Police Brigade for processing. Below is relevant information about the driver's license file: 1. Content: The driver's license file is a form that includes the application form signed by the student, medical examination form, training record form, test score form, exam appointment form, skill form, and other related information. If the information in the file is incomplete, the driver's license cannot be issued to the student. For example, if there is a lack of the student's signature or the examiner's approval, etc. 2. Retention Period: After the student completes all the tests, the file must be kept for at least three years.

What Causes Heat Underfoot While Driving?

The reasons for heat underfoot while driving may include improper driver operation (incorrect air conditioning vent direction) and poor floorboard insulation. Improper driver operation: If the driver sets the air conditioning to blow towards the feet with a high temperature setting, such issues may occur. Solution: Change the air conditioning vent direction to other positions and lower the temperature setting. Poor floorboard insulation: Over time, the insulation performance of the floorboard deteriorates, allowing significant heat from the engine exhaust pipe to enter the cabin and concentrate around the driver's foot area. Solution: Install additional insulation padding to improve heat resistance, or inspect the floorboard for any damage that may require welding repairs for proper sealing.

What are the body dimensions of the Grand Commander?

The body dimensions of the Grand Commander are 4873mm in length, 1892mm in width, and 1738mm in height, with a wheelbase of 2800mm. This vehicle is a 5-door, 7-seat SUV equipped with a 9-speed automatic transmission. The engine features a turbocharged 2.0T L4 configuration, delivering a maximum horsepower of 265ps and a peak torque of 400nm. It adopts a front-engine, four-wheel-drive layout with an on-demand four-wheel-drive system. The central differential utilizes a multi-plate clutch structure. For suspension, it employs MacPherson strut independent suspension at the front and multi-link independent suspension at the rear. The steering system is electrically assisted.

Does the Geely Binyue have projector headlights?

Geely Binyue is equipped with projector headlights, but these are designed for halogen bulbs and differ from the projectors used in xenon headlights. A headlight projector is an optical glass lens assembly placed in front of the bulb, which helps focus the light beam for increased range and improved illumination. While primarily used in xenon headlights, some halogen headlight models also feature projectors, though their structures are entirely different and not interchangeable. Xenon bulbs produce high-intensity but scattered light, which can dazzle other drivers. The projector's strong light-focusing capability gathers this scattered light into a more parallel beam, enhancing road illumination without blinding oncoming traffic—thereby improving driving safety.
